The first tranche of the EU package for € 90 billion for Ukraine will no longer include € 5.9 billion for the production of drones, Euractiv writes, citing sources. Instead, Ukraine will receive € 3.2 billion in budget support.
The reason for this, according to the publication, is a technical issue — the EU wants to better control how funds will be spent.
The first tranche is planned to be allocated on Thursday, June 25, at the conference on the restoration of Ukraine in Gdansk, Poland. This amount will be included in the package of macro-financial assistance in the amount of € 30 billion, designed for 2026-2027.
The main part of the EU loan — € 60 billion — is intended, Euractiv writes, for the defense needs of Ukraine. At the same time, it is noted that in the coming days the European Commission will announce the second tranche, which will cover Kiev's defense needs.
Earlier it was claimed that the first tranche of € 5.9 billion will give Ukraine the opportunity to purchase drones with components manufactured outside the The EU or Ukraine itself.
